Katrina Gilmore, M.S.Director
Phone: 661-654-3330Email: kgilmore2@csub.eduOffice: 71ENT, Entwood More About Katrina GilmoreKatrina earned a Bachelor of Arts degree in Sociology and a Master of Science degree
in Educational Counseling from California State University, Bakersfield. She works
directly with faculty, staff, employers and community partners as the Director at
the CSUB Center for Career Education & Community Engagement. In 2022, she added Program
Director to her title for the CSUB College Corps program. This role entails leading
a team of professionals in connecting CSUB students with Kern County community partners
to complete meaningful service hours while also decreasing their educational debt.

Janet RiveraCareer Counselor
Phone: 661-654-6544Email: jrivera8@csub.eduOffice: 71ENT, Entwood More About Janet RiveraOther:
Janet Rivera earned a Bachelor of Arts degree in Criminal Justice and a Master of Science in Educational Counseling at CSU, Bakersfield. Over the years, while working with ACS, BPA, ASI, and CECE, she has worked closely with students, staff, and faculty. As a Career Counselor, she works closely with Students and Alumni in providing Career Development and Job Search Counseling as well as collaborates with faculty members to implement career features to their program.

Elizabeth VegaCareer Counselor
Phone: 661-654-2176Email: evega6@csub.eduOffice: 71ENT, Entwood More About Elizabeth VegaOther:
Elizabeth graduated from CSU, Bakersfield with a Bachelor of Arts in Sociology and recently earned her Master of Public Adminstration (MPA). She has over two years of experience working in a college setting assisting students, alumni and employers. As an advocate of higher education, Elizabeth believes that proper professional development and guidance will assist students in achieving their goals.

Joshua St. JohnEmployer Engagement Coordinator
Phone: 661-654-2116Email: jst-john@csub.eduOffice: 71ENT, Entwood More About Joshua St. JohnOther:
Joshua earned their BA in Psychology and their MS in Counseling with an emphasis in Student Affairs at CSU, Bakersfield. They have worked in a wide range of areas in higher education, including academic advising, student conduct and disability services. As the Employer Engagement Coordinator, they work closely with both university and community partners to develop and promote advantageous internship and employment opportunities for students.

Adrienne MyersAdministrative Support Assistant II
Phone: 661-654-3033Email: amyers2@csub.eduOffice: 71ENT, Entwood More About Adrienne MyersOther:
Adrienne earned a Bachelor of Arts degree in Psychology at CSU, Bakersfield. After several years working for the Kern County Library, she has refocused her commitment to public service to merge with her interest in higher education. With a dedication to promoting access and opportunity for others, she provides information and assistance to students, faculty, and employers while curating opportunities in Handshake and organizing department events.
